Branch Rules, Season 2009/10
1.0 Membership
1.1 The amount of the membership fee shall be determined by the Branch Committee.
1.2 Prospective Membership of the Branch must apply for membership by completing the application form and pay the subscription to the Branch.
1.3 All applications will be considered by the Committee who reserves the right to refuse an application.
1.4 Membership will be renewable annually (June).
1.5 Members MUST up hold the good name of Liverpool F.C and that of the Branch at all times.
1.6 Membership of the Branch is subject to rules, which will be given to each subscribing member upon joining.
1.7 All members who travel with the Branch will abide by the Branch Rules, failure to do so will render that member suspended from the Branch until the Committee deal with the matter.
2.0 Match Tickets
2.1 The Branch will run a trip to every home game (subject to interest and ticket allocation).
2.2 Tickets will be allocated on a priority basis based on the number of games attended.
2.3 For guaranteed match day travel members must book 15 days prior to the match via e-mail, stating their name and game they are booking for. If they are booking for other members they must also state their names. If a member books after the 15-day period their seat on the coach will be subject to availability that is the Club cannot guarantee availability.
2.4 Once a member has booked they will receive a confirmation of their booking stating departure, location and time.
2.5 Once a member books for travel and match ticket and then cancels with more than 72 hours notice, the member will be liable for the cost of transport however the Club will reallocate the match ticket.
2.6 Once a member books for travel and match ticket and then cancels with less than 72 hours notice, the member will be liable for BOTH the transport and the match ticket.
3.0 Transport
3.1 When match tickets have been secured the transport will be arranged as follows:
- Up to 8 members – car/people carrier
- Up to 16 members – minibus
- 16 + members – coach
3.2 There is NO SMOKING policy and NO ALCOHOL policy in any shape or form on all self-drive and hired vehicles.
3.3 An adult must accompany under 16’s.
3.4 Guests can travel with a member at an additional cost of £5 per trip with the approval of the Committee.
4.0 Payments
4.1 Cost of transport will be £24.50 subject to a minimum of 8 travelling.
For less than 8 travelling the cost will be £29.50.
4.2 Please note that the transport costs will not be fixed for the whole season and any changes will be notified to members.
4.3 If a member is overdue in repaying money owing to the Club then he/she may not be allowed travel with the branch until the debt is paid.
5.0 Match day
5.1 A member’s arrival at the designated pick up points after the time given will mean that they will miss the trip. We will allow a grace period of a maximum of 15 minutes. The member will be liable for the transport and match ticket if applicable.
5.2 Match ticket will be handed to member/guests on the coach unless alternative
arrangements have been made.
5.3 If the minibus or coach on which the supporters are travelling breaks down on the way to a football match or for any other reason the journey to Liverpool is not completed, the match ticket price shall not be refunded to those travelling. However, whatever reduction we negotiate with the Coach Company will be fully passed on to those travelling.
5.4 If the particular football match is cancelled and the trip had already been fully organised, the match ticket price will be passed however the cost of travel will not.
6.0 Discipline
6.1 All members shall abide by the code of conduct as laid down upon joining the Branch in terms of behaviour.
6.2 Failure to abide by the rules of the Branch will result in the offending Member being suspended from the Branch until the Committee decides what action is to be taken.
6.3 A Member could find their membership withdrawn by the Branch Committee.
Any breach of this conduct shall render members liable to action by L.F.C.
